What is UI/UX Design?
UI (User Interface): The visual elements of a digital product, including buttons, icons, typography, and color schemes. It focuses on aesthetics and interactive design.
UX (User Experience): The overall experience a user has while navigating a product. It emphasizes usability, accessibility, and functionality to ensure a seamless journey.
Why is UI/UX Important?
Enhances User Engagement
A well crafted UI grabs attention, while a thoughtful UX keeps users engaged. Intuitive navigation, clear layouts, and interactive elements encourage users to explore more.
Boosts Conversion Rates
A frictionless experience leads to higher conversions. Whether it’s signing up for a service, making a purchase, or filling out a form, a good UI/UX makes the process smooth and effortless.
Reduces Bounce Rates
Users leave websites or apps if they find them confusing or hard to navigate. A seamless UX ensures they stay longer and complete desired actions.
Strengthens Brand Identity
A consistent UI design across all digital platforms helps build brand recognition. Colors, typography, and design elements should align with your brand’s personality.
Increases Customer Satisfaction & Loyalty
When users enjoy their experience, they’re more likely to return. A strong UI/UX builds trust and keeps customers coming back.
Key Principles of Effective UI/UX Design
User-Centered Design: Always prioritize the needs and expectations of the users.
Simplicity & Clarity: Keep interfaces clean and easy to navigate.
Consistency: Maintain uniformity in fonts, colors, and button styles.
Responsiveness: Ensure designs work seamlessly across all devices.
Accessibility: Make digital products usable for people with disabilities.
